What this inspection record means

OSHA opens inspections for many reasons — routine scheduling under a national or local emphasis program, an employee complaint or referral, or a follow-up after a reported injury. Opening or conducting an inspection is not itself an allegation or a finding that this employer broke any rule; any findings appear as the citations listed below, and citations can be contested, reduced, or withdrawn.

29 CFR 1926.405(a)(2)(ii)(I): Flexible cords and cables were not  protected from damage:    a.  On February 6, 2015, in the center hall, a flexible cord that supplied power to 110 VAC power tools was pinched between the panel cover and wall.

29 CFR 1926.405(b)(1): Unused openings in cabinets, boxes, and fittings were not also effectively closed:    a.  On February 6, 2015, in the center hall, a 2.5 by 0.75 inch knockout was missing in the panel cover for a 220 VAC electric circuit breaker panel.

29 CFR 1926.416(a)(3): Before work was begun the employer did not ascertain by inquiry or direct observation or by instruments whether any part of an energized electric power circuit, expose or concealed was so located that the performance of the work may bring any person, tool or machine into physical or electrical contact with the electric power circuit.  The employer did not post and maintain proper warning signs where such a circuit exists.  The employer did not advise employee of the location of such lines, the hazards involved, and the protective measures to be taken:    a.  On February 6, 2015, on the roof near the front of the house, the employer did not post and maintain warning signs where employees worked next to the 220 VAC service entrance wires spliced onto the wires from the power pole.
